A Stay At These 10 Mountain Bed And Breakfasts In Arizona Will Enchant You
Cool pine air, beautiful views, and a chance to escape into nature are all fantastic reasons to take a break from real life and travel to the mountains. While our state is better known for its deserts, Arizona is covered in mountains. If you’re looking for a chance to spend some quiet time in nature, check out these incredible bed and breakfast inns located in and near our mountain regions.

This adorable little home in Alpine is the perfect picture of a quaint mountain stay. The three bedrooms each feature comfortable beds, private bathrooms, and a delicious breakfast served each morning.
Address: CR 2053, Alpine
Website: alpineinnaz.com

The Mogollon Rim isn’t the mountains but the area certainly has the same atmosphere. You can enjoy a quiet weekend in the tiny town Pine when you stay at this bed and breakfast, which offers several charming rooms with amazing views!
Address: 4042 AZ-87, Pine
Website: beelineguesthouse.com

Want a spectacular view of the Santa Catalina Mountains? This little bed and breakfast inn sits in the mountains’ foothills and offers quite the relaxing environment. You’ll be able to find quiet areas to read, watch wildlife, or hike.
Address: 2505 East Mt Lemmon Highway, Oracle
Website: cherryvalleyranch.com

Looking for an elegant experience while enjoying the mountain air in Flagstaff? England House would be the perfect experience for you! This bed and breakfast has beautiful aesthetics that will remind you of another era, plus the breakfast here is amazing.
Address: 614 West Santa Fe Avenue, Flagstaff
Website: englandhousebandb.com

Nestled at the top of the hill, this historic bed and breakfast offers a gorgeous view of the town with lush surroundings. A stay here will make you feel pampered with great views, amenities, and a yummy breakfast.
Address: 100 Hill Street, Jerome
Website: surgeonshouse.com
